New Chief Gets Points For Diversity & Experience

Thunder Bay Police Chief Sylvie Hauth officially took her oath of office at a packed Mariner’s Hall at the waterfront.

Just before the swearing in, we took our news mic and asked people in attendance why they felt she was the best choice.

Many people felt being a woman would bring greater diversity of views, while others added that would bring greater empathy.

Another added she understands, in historical terms, where this city needs to go to fix the problems existing.

One man suggested not only is she a police officer, but she’s also someone like him who’s not in uniform, yet she’s out there doing what she needs to do for his family, for her family, and everyone’s family.

The majority of people cited her experience and community involvement as being the main determinants in their approval of her.
